Succulent shrublet of just 10-40 cm, from the Cape of South Africa. Curved green stems, made of "pairs of leaves" branch geometrically, creating an intriguing pattern. Pink multipetaled flowers occur in Spring to Summer. Smicrostigma is hardy to short frosts and it is recommended as a garden subject for dry mediterranean gardens, because of its overall elegance and compact habit. "Smicrostigma" is a monotypic genus, with only one species: Smicrostigma viride. It is unusual in the Aizoaceae family because its flowers stay always open and do not close at night.
